Story

Kaya’s cuisine is inspired by the sea and sun, melding fresh, high quality ingredients with bold flavor and alluring preparation. Executive Chef Ben Sloan incorporates the culinary customs of the Caribbean Islands, South America, the Pacific and beyond, using only the freshest herbs and spices combined with the excitement of a sizzling grill to create food that is exotic and lively. The varied and complex menu and festive tropical drinks have made Kaya an award-winning dining destination for more than a decade.

The first time I tried their burgers, I said this is the best burger in Pittsburgh. It was incredible. Second time it was OK. Third time it was mediocre. Fourth time it was just OK again. Fifth time it was delicious. So I can tell you that the quality is not consistent. One thing though you must try the chocolate lava cake. It was heavenly.

I love the jovial atmosphere at Kaya, but it can be too loud to have a detailed conversation. The sweet potato fries are always delivered crispy and hot. My favorite is the Kaya burger, but the avocado bahn mi tacos are crave-worthy too! The fried chicken served on Thursday nights is solid, but I'm still searching for better in Pittsburgh. I have been here brunch, lunch, and dinner.
